腾格里沙漠近地面层风、气温、湿度特征

摘    要:利用中国科学院风沙科学观测场2005年全年的近地层观测资料,研究了腾格里沙漠地区风向、风速玫瑰图,风速廓线,温度廓线和湿度廓线的月变化及季节变化规律,揭示了腾格里沙漠地区近地层风、温、湿要素特征。风速廓线的四季变化明显,夏季风速最大,其次为春季\,秋季,冬季风速最小。温度、湿度廓线也存在着明显的月变化:1月最冷,7月最热;10月湿度最大,4月湿度最小,四季中春季最干。

Characteristics of Wind Velocity, Temperature and Humidity Profiles of Near-surface Layer in Tengger Desert

Abstract:Using the data collected at the Sand Drift Observation Station of Chinese Academy of Sciences in 2005, the monthly and seasonal change of rose diagram of wind speed and direction, wind velocity,temperature and humidity profiles near the surface layer are analyzed in detail. These characteristics in the Tengger Desert are made public accordingly. The monthly change of temperature and humidity profiles is also very obvious: the value of temperature in July is greatest, and least in Jan., and the humidity in Oct. is greatest, and least in April, the humidity in the Spring is least in one year.
